Try this:
% Row concatenation
m = magic(4) % 2D matrix
anotherRow = randi(9, 1, 4) % Some row to concatenate.
m = [m;anotherRow]
% Column concatenation
m = magic(4) % 2D matrix
anotherCol = randi(9, 4, 1) % Some col to concatenate.
m = [m, anotherCol]

A row is a list of numbers all in one horizontal line. The randi() function creates such an array with random numbers. If you want you can use [3,5,14,432] or whatever other numbers you want.
